Toyin Saraki, Still Charming at 50

Date: 2014-09-12

It was not a political gathering, yet it was packed full with politicians. They came from across party divide, with chieftains of All Progressives Congress (APC) leading the way.

The 50th birthday of Mrs Toyin Saraki, was a fitting statement for the political status of her husband, the doctor turned politician Bukola Saraki, a two-term governor of Kwara State and a senator.

Ilorin, the Kwara State capital, was agog last Saturday as the Sarakis hosted the high and mighty. Senator Saraki stood beside his charming wife receiving guests who thronged the open field of the Kwara Hotels, venue of the prayer organised to mark her birthday. The Chief Imam of Ilorin, Alhaji Mohammed Bashir, officiated.

Many guests sporting the chosen Ankara fabrics with the celebrator’s portrait and name sat under the giant canopies on the open field.

The Chief Imam of the University of Ilorin Mosque, Prof AbdulGaniyu Oladosu, in his sermon, enjoined those in power not to use their office to corruptly enrich themselves but to serve humanity.

After the service, Mrs Saraki, who founded the Wellbeing Foundation while her husband was in office, presented empowerment tools to some people. She and her husband also cut her birthday cake.

A reception followed at the Banquet Hall at the nearby Government House.

An elated Mrs Saraki thanked God and the people of Kwara for the “wonderful” reception.

Senator Saraki said his family never expected the large turnout.

“We feel humbled for the large turnout of people and we are very grateful to God. It is a blessing to have this kind of ceremony and people come out to share their time with us. We thank the people of Kwara State and Nigerians for coming to share this special day with us,” he said.

At the ceremony were Speaker Aminu Tambuwal; Governors Abdulfatah Ahmed (host); Rochas Okorocha (Imo); Adams Oshiomhole (Edo) and Ibikunle Amosun (Ogun).

Others are former governors of Ekiti, Osun, Ogun and Kogi states, Otunba Niyi Adebayo; Prince Olagunsoye Oyinlola; Aremo Olusegun Osoba and Prince Abubakar Audu; business tycoons Alhaji Aliko Dangote and Femi Otedola.

Also there were the celebrator’s parents, the industialist Otunba Adekunle Ojora and wife, Ojuolape; the Sarakis’ matriarch, Florence Morenike; House Minority Leader Femi Gbajabiamila; House Committee chairmen on Media and Judiciary, Alhaji Zakari Mohammed and Dr Ali Ahmad; their colleagues Dr Ibrahim Rafiu and Alhaji Mashood Mustapha and former member of the House and activist Dino Melaye.
